Judith Leclair premiered the John Williams Bassoon concerto in 1995. Group of answer choices True False
tino4ka555 [31]

Answer:

True

Explanation:

John Williams' bassoon concerto, The Five Sacred Trees, was written for LeClair and her "unparalleled artistry." She premiered it in April 1995 as part of the New York Philharmonic's 150th anniversary festivities after having chosen him to receive the commission for the piece. She currently plays a 1937 Heckel bassoon.

What is the Great Zimbabwe?
Pavlova-9 [17]
Great Zimbabwe<span> is a medieval city in the south-eastern hills of </span>Zimbabwe<span> near Lake Mutirikwe and the town of Masvingo. It was the capital of the Kingdom of </span>Zimbabwe<span> during the country's Late Iron Age. Construction on the monument began in the 11th century and continued until the 15th century</span>
